Ardbeg 1993 / 10 Year old / Sarzi Amade (Italy)
Single Islay Malt Scotch Whisky
A young Ardbeg produced while the distillery was in a difficult period - running at only one third of capacity, they still managed to knock out epic fruity, honeyed, peaty crackers like this. These young DL bottlings all seem to be excellent - this was a special bottling by Douglas Laing for Italy.

Brand Info:
Ardbeg
www.ardbeg.com

Ardbeg Distillery

Ardbeg was officially established by the MacDougall family in 1815, the same year as Laphroaig came into official existence a few miles along the road, although it seems that illicit distilling had already been taking place on the site for over twenty years, with Alexander Stewart having founded a distillery there in 1794.  Like its fellow southern Ileachs, Laphroaig and Lagavulin, Ardbeg is heavily peated, with a turfy smoke and seaspray character predominant in most bottlings.  The distillery fell foul of the global whisky downturn in the late 1970s, which, coupled with some criminal mismanagement by the then owners Hiram Walker, led to the distillery falling silent in 1981.  Production resumed sporadically in 1989, but the distillery fell silent again in 1996. 

However, all was not lost. In 1997 Ardbeg was taken over by Glenmorangie plc, and the past decade has seen a remarkable turnaround in fortunes for this previously neglected distillery, which now boasts an excellent tour onsite, a cracking restaraunt and a worldwide following eager for all things Ardbeg.

Tasting Notes:

Bottler's Tasting Notes

Nose:  Earthy, salty, maritime, peaty.

Palate:  Replicates the nose plus more peat.

Finish:  Oily, sweet, phenolic.
